Default Waht kind of drop on Boyd's

I have a 2003 gmc sierra and I just put the boyd coddington timeless 22 on the truck. The rims are 22 inches and the tire size is 285/35/22. I was thinking about a 3/4 or 3/5. What do you guys think. I want to order the kit tommorrow so please provide your input and thank you.

What backspacing did you go with? Belltech makes a nice 3/4 kit. It will have some rake to it though. Another option would be 3" front coils, 4" drop leafs and a 1" shackle for a 3/5. With a 5" drop in the back you are likely going to want to go ahead and notch your frame unless you like bottoming out all the time. And if you are going to notch you might as well get it over with and go 4/6

You should have no problem w/ a 4/6 drop if you got the correct backspacing. I test fit some Boyd 22X10 Turbines w 295/35's on my truck (4/6 drop), and I think that there are some pics laying around my buddy's shop. I'll have to see if I can get them and scan them.

The truck didn't scrub lock-to-lock, and the short test drive really didn't expose any real problems.

I wouldn't hesitate to put 22's on my truck with the 4/6 drop, especially if I had the 285/35's.
